/netbsd-6-1-5-RELEASE/external/gpl3/binutils/dist/ld/testsuite/ld-x86-64/ |
H A D | tlsie2.s | 4 leaq foo@GOTTPOFF(%rip), %rax 5 movq (%rax), %rax
|
/netbsd-6-1-5-RELEASE/external/gpl3/binutils/dist/gas/testsuite/gas/i386/ |
H A D | x86-64-nops-1-k8.d | 12 [ ]*1:[ ]+0f 1f 80 00 00 00 00[ ]+nopl[ ]+0x0\(%rax\) 13 [ ]*8:[ ]+0f 1f 84 00 00 00 00 00[ ]+nopl[ ]+0x0\(%rax,%rax,1\) 18 [ ]*12:[ ]+0f 1f 80 00 00 00 00[ ]+nopl[ ]+0x0\(%rax\) 19 [ ]*19:[ ]+0f 1f 80 00 00 00 00[ ]+nopl[ ]+0x0\(%rax\) 25 [ ]*23:[ ]+66 0f 1f 44 00 00[ ]+nopw[ ]+0x0\(%rax,%rax,1\) 26 [ ]*29:[ ]+0f 1f 80 00 00 00 00[ ]+nopl[ ]+0x0\(%rax\) 33 [ ]*34:[ ]+66 0f 1f 44 00 00[ ]+nopw[ ]+0x0\(%rax,%rax, [all...] |
H A D | x86-64-inval-crc32.s | 11 crc32 (%rsi), %rax 16 crc32 %rax, %eax 17 crc32 %eax, %rax 18 crc32l %rax, %eax 19 crc32l %eax, %rax 20 crc32q %eax, %rax 21 crc32q %rax, %eax 26 crc32 rax,word ptr [rsi] 27 crc32 rax,dword ptr [rsi] 31 crc32 rax,[rs [all...] |
H A D | immed64.s | 4 callq *early(%rax) 5 callq *late(%rax) 6 callq *xtrn(%rax) 19 movabsq $early, %rax 20 movabsq $late, %rax 21 movabsq $xtrn, %rax 31 addq $early, %rax 32 addq $late, %rax 33 addq $xtrn, %rax 43 shlq $early, %rax [all...] |
H A D | x86-64-xsave-intel.d | 13 [ ]*[a-f0-9]+: 0f ae 20 xsave \[rax\] 15 [ ]*[a-f0-9]+: 41 0f ae 24 00 xsave \[r8\+rax\*1\] 16 [ ]*[a-f0-9]+: 42 0f ae 24 00 xsave \[rax\+r8\*1\] 18 [ ]*[a-f0-9]+: 48 0f ae 20 xsave64 \[rax\] 20 [ ]*[a-f0-9]+: 49 0f ae 24 00 xsave64 \[r8\+rax\*1\] 21 [ ]*[a-f0-9]+: 4a 0f ae 24 00 xsave64 \[rax\+r8\*1\] 22 [ ]*[a-f0-9]+: 0f ae 28 xrstor \[rax\] 24 [ ]*[a-f0-9]+: 41 0f ae 2c 00 xrstor \[r8\+rax\*1\] 25 [ ]*[a-f0-9]+: 42 0f ae 2c 00 xrstor \[rax\+r8\*1\] 27 [ ]*[a-f0-9]+: 48 0f ae 28 xrstor64 \[rax\] [all...] |
H A D | x86-64-xsave.d | 11 [ ]*[a-f0-9]+: 0f ae 20 xsave \(%rax\) 13 [ ]*[a-f0-9]+: 41 0f ae 24 00 xsave \(%r8,%rax,1\) 14 [ ]*[a-f0-9]+: 42 0f ae 24 00 xsave \(%rax,%r8,1\) 16 [ ]*[a-f0-9]+: 48 0f ae 20 xsave64 \(%rax\) 18 [ ]*[a-f0-9]+: 49 0f ae 24 00 xsave64 \(%r8,%rax,1\) 19 [ ]*[a-f0-9]+: 4a 0f ae 24 00 xsave64 \(%rax,%r8,1\) 20 [ ]*[a-f0-9]+: 0f ae 28 xrstor \(%rax\) 22 [ ]*[a-f0-9]+: 41 0f ae 2c 00 xrstor \(%r8,%rax,1\) 23 [ ]*[a-f0-9]+: 42 0f ae 2c 00 xrstor \(%rax,%r8,1\) 25 [ ]*[a-f0-9]+: 48 0f ae 28 xrstor64 \(%rax\) [all...] |
H A D | x86-64-nops-4-k8.d | 13 [ ]*[a-f0-9]+: 0f 1f 80 00 00 00 00 nopl 0x0\(%rax\) 14 [ ]*[a-f0-9]+: 0f 1f 84 00 00 00 00 00 nopl 0x0\(%rax,%rax,1\) 15 [ ]*[a-f0-9]+: 0f 1f 80 00 00 00 00 nopl 0x0\(%rax\) 16 [ ]*[a-f0-9]+: 0f 1f 84 00 00 00 00 00 nopl 0x0\(%rax,%rax,1\) 21 [ ]*[a-f0-9]+: 0f 1f 80 00 00 00 00 nopl 0x0\(%rax\) 22 [ ]*[a-f0-9]+: 0f 1f 84 00 00 00 00 00 nopl 0x0\(%rax,%rax,1\) 23 [ ]*[a-f0-9]+: 0f 1f 80 00 00 00 00 nopl 0x0\(%rax\) [all...] |
H A D | x86-64-branch.d | 10 [ ]*[a-f0-9]+: ff d0 callq \*%rax 11 [ ]*[a-f0-9]+: ff d0 callq \*%rax 14 [ ]*[a-f0-9]+: 66 ff 10 callw \*\(%rax\) 15 [ ]*[a-f0-9]+: ff e0 jmpq \*%rax 16 [ ]*[a-f0-9]+: ff e0 jmpq \*%rax 19 [ ]*[a-f0-9]+: 66 ff 20 jmpw \*\(%rax\) 20 [ ]*[a-f0-9]+: ff d0 callq \*%rax 21 [ ]*[a-f0-9]+: ff d0 callq \*%rax 24 [ ]*[a-f0-9]+: 66 ff 10 callw \*\(%rax\) 25 [ ]*[a-f0-9]+: ff e0 jmpq \*%rax [all...] |
H A D | x86-64-fxsave-intel.d | 11 [ ]*[a-f0-9]+: 0f ae 00 fxsave \[rax\] 13 [ ]*[a-f0-9]+: 41 0f ae 04 00 fxsave \[r8\+rax\*1\] 14 [ ]*[a-f0-9]+: 42 0f ae 04 00 fxsave \[rax\+r8\*1\] 16 [ ]*[a-f0-9]+: 48 0f ae 00 fxsave64 \[rax\] 18 [ ]*[a-f0-9]+: 49 0f ae 04 00 fxsave64 \[r8\+rax\*1\] 19 [ ]*[a-f0-9]+: 4a 0f ae 04 00 fxsave64 \[rax\+r8\*1\] 20 [ ]*[a-f0-9]+: 0f ae 08 fxrstor \[rax\] 22 [ ]*[a-f0-9]+: 41 0f ae 0c 00 fxrstor \[r8\+rax\*1\] 23 [ ]*[a-f0-9]+: 42 0f ae 0c 00 fxrstor \[rax\+r8\*1\] 25 [ ]*[a-f0-9]+: 48 0f ae 08 fxrstor64 \[rax\] [all...] |
H A D | x86-64-fxsave.d | 10 [ ]*[a-f0-9]+: 0f ae 00 fxsave \(%rax\) 12 [ ]*[a-f0-9]+: 41 0f ae 04 00 fxsave \(%r8,%rax,1\) 13 [ ]*[a-f0-9]+: 42 0f ae 04 00 fxsave \(%rax,%r8,1\) 15 [ ]*[a-f0-9]+: 48 0f ae 00 fxsave64 \(%rax\) 17 [ ]*[a-f0-9]+: 49 0f ae 04 00 fxsave64 \(%r8,%rax,1\) 18 [ ]*[a-f0-9]+: 4a 0f ae 04 00 fxsave64 \(%rax,%r8,1\) 19 [ ]*[a-f0-9]+: 0f ae 08 fxrstor \(%rax\) 21 [ ]*[a-f0-9]+: 41 0f ae 0c 00 fxrstor \(%r8,%rax,1\) 22 [ ]*[a-f0-9]+: 42 0f ae 0c 00 fxrstor \(%rax,%r8,1\) 24 [ ]*[a-f0-9]+: 48 0f ae 08 fxrstor64 \(%rax\) [all...] |
H A D | x86-64-nops-3.d | 14 [ ]*[a-f0-9]+: 66 66 66 66 66 66 2e 0f 1f 84 00 00 00 00 00 data32 data32 data32 data32 data32 nopw %cs:0x0\(%rax,%rax,1\) 15 [ ]*[a-f0-9]+: 66 66 66 66 66 66 2e 0f 1f 84 00 00 00 00 00 data32 data32 data32 data32 data32 nopw %cs:0x0\(%rax,%rax,1\) 17 [ ]*[a-f0-9]+: 66 66 66 66 66 2e 0f 1f 84 00 00 00 00 00 data32 data32 data32 data32 nopw %cs:0x0\(%rax,%rax,1\)
|
H A D | l1om.d | 18 [ ]*[a-f0-9]+: 49 01 c0 add %rax,%r8 20 [ ]*[a-f0-9]+: 48 05 11 22 33 f4 add \$0xfffffffff4332211,%rax 22 [ ]*[a-f0-9]+: 48 05 11 22 33 44 add \$0x44332211,%rax 29 [ ]*[a-f0-9]+: 50 push %rax 37 [ ]*[a-f0-9]+: 0f 20 c0 mov %cr0,%rax 39 [ ]*[a-f0-9]+: 44 0f 20 c0 mov %cr8,%rax 40 [ ]*[a-f0-9]+: 44 0f 22 c0 mov %rax,%cr8 50 [ ]*[a-f0-9]+: 48 b8 88 77 66 55 44 33 22 11 movabs \$0x1122334455667788,%rax 52 [ ]*[a-f0-9]+: 03 00 add \(%rax\),%eax 55 [ ]*[a-f0-9]+: 49 03 00 add \(%r8\),%rax [all...] |
H A D | x86_64.d | 16 [ ]*[a-f0-9]+: 49 01 c0 add %rax,%r8 18 [ ]*[a-f0-9]+: 48 05 11 22 33 f4 add \$0xfffffffff4332211,%rax 20 [ ]*[a-f0-9]+: 48 05 11 22 33 44 add \$0x44332211,%rax 27 [ ]*[a-f0-9]+: 50 push %rax 35 [ ]*[a-f0-9]+: 0f 20 c0 mov %cr0,%rax 37 [ ]*[a-f0-9]+: 44 0f 20 c0 mov %cr8,%rax 38 [ ]*[a-f0-9]+: 44 0f 22 c0 mov %rax,%cr8 48 [ ]*[a-f0-9]+: 48 b8 88 77 66 55 44 33 22 11 movabs \$0x1122334455667788,%rax 50 [ ]*[a-f0-9]+: 03 00 add \(%rax\),%eax 53 [ ]*[a-f0-9]+: 49 03 00 add \(%r8\),%rax [all...] |
H A D | x86-64-relax-1.d | 11 35a: 66 0f 1f 44 00 00 nopw 0x0\(%rax,%rax,1\)
|
H A D | x86-64-inval-crc32.l | 42 [ ]*11[ ]+crc32 \(%rsi\), %rax 47 [ ]*16[ ]+crc32 %rax, %eax 48 [ ]*17[ ]+crc32 %eax, %rax 49 [ ]*18[ ]+crc32l %rax, %eax 50 [ ]*19[ ]+crc32l %eax, %rax 51 [ ]*20[ ]+crc32q %eax, %rax 52 [ ]*21[ ]+crc32q %rax, %eax 57 [ ]*26[ ]+crc32 rax,word ptr \[rsi\] 58 [ ]*27[ ]+crc32 rax,dword ptr \[rsi\] 62 [ ]*31[ ]+crc32 rax,\[rs [all...] |
/netbsd-6-1-5-RELEASE/common/lib/libc/arch/x86_64/string/ |
H A D | strlen.S | 125 movq %rdi,%rax /* Buffer, %rdi unchanged */ 131 movq (%rax),%rdx /* get bytes to check */ 133 addq $8,%rax 145 sub %rdi,%rax /* length to next word */ 148 lea -8(%rax,%rdx),%rax 159 movq (%rax),%rdx /* first data in high bytes */ 168 mov %rdi,%rax 170 cmpb $0,(%rax) 172 inc %rax [all...] |
H A D | memset.S | 50 movzbq %sil,%rax /* byte value to fill */ 53 imul %r9,%rax /* fill value in all bytes */ 68 mov %r9,%rax 76 mov %r9,%rax 85 mov %rax,(%rdi) 87 mov %rax,-8(%rcx,%rdi)
|
/netbsd-6-1-5-RELEASE/external/gpl3/gcc/dist/gcc/config/i386/ |
H A D | cygwin.asm | 68 movq %rcx, %rax 69 addq $0x7, %rax 70 andq $0xfffffffffffffff8, %rax 74 cmpq $0x1000, %rax /* > 4k ?*/ 80 subq $0x1000, %rax /* decrement count */ 81 cmpq $0x1000, %rax 85 subq %rax, %r10 87 movq %r10, %rax 97 /* ___chkstk is a *special* function call, which uses %rax as the argument. 99 %r8 and %r9, which leaves us with %rax, [all...] |
/netbsd-6-1-5-RELEASE/crypto/external/bsd/openssl/lib/libcrypto/arch/x86_64/ |
H A D | modexp512-x86_64.S | 7 movq 0(%rsi),%rax 9 addq %rax,%r8 14 movq 8(%rsi),%rax 16 addq %rax,%r9 22 movq 16(%rsi),%rax 24 addq %rax,%r10 30 movq 24(%rsi),%rax 32 addq %rax,%r11 38 movq 32(%rsi),%rax 40 addq %rax, [all...] |
/netbsd-6-1-5-RELEASE/sys/lib/libkern/arch/x86_64/ |
H A D | scanc.S | 45 xorq %rax,%rax 49 testb %dl,(%rax,%rdi)
|
/netbsd-6-1-5-RELEASE/sys/arch/amd64/acpi/ |
H A D | acpi_wakeup_low.S | 72 movq ACPI_SUSPEND_CR8(%r8),%rax 73 movq %rax,%cr8 74 movq ACPI_SUSPEND_CR4(%r8),%rax 75 movq %rax,%cr4 76 movq ACPI_SUSPEND_CR3(%r8),%rax 77 movq %rax,%cr3 78 movq ACPI_SUSPEND_CR2(%r8),%rax 79 movq %rax,%cr2 80 movq ACPI_SUSPEND_CR0(%r8),%rax 81 movq %rax, [all...] |
/netbsd-6-1-5-RELEASE/external/lgpl3/gmp/dist/mpn/x86_64/ |
H A D | addaddmul_1msb0.asm | 53 mov (ap,n,8), %rax 55 mov %rax, %r12 56 mov (bp,n,8), %rax 63 add %rax, %r12 64 mov -16(ap,n,8), %rax 68 add %rax, %r10 69 mov -16(bp,n,8), %rax 73 add %rax, %r10 74 mov -8(ap,n,8), %rax 78 add %rax, [all...] |
H A D | sqr_basecase.asm | 51 C lo rax 96 lea L(jmptab)(%rip), %rax 97 jmp *(%rax,%rcx,8) 111 L(1): mov (up), %rax 112 mul %rax 113 mov %rax, (rp) 119 L(2): mov (up), %rax 120 mul %rax 121 mov %rax, (rp) 123 mov 8(up), %rax [all...] |
H A D | bdiv_q_1.asm | 49 mov %rcx, %rax 53 bt $0, R32(%rax) 56 L(odd): mov %rax, %rbx 57 shr R32(%rax) 58 and $127, R32(%rax) C d/2, 7 bits 66 movzbl (%rdx,%rax), R32(%rax) C inv 8 bits 70 lea (%rax,%rax), R32(%rdx) C 2*inv 71 imul R32(%rax), R3 [all...] |
/netbsd-6-1-5-RELEASE/common/lib/libc/arch/x86_64/gen/ |
H A D | byte_swap_8.S | 16 movq %rdi,%rax
|